The mobile proxy server market is anticipated to show steady growth during the forecast period.

Mobile proxy servers are remote proxy servers that use an IP address associated with a mobile device to connect users to the internet. It works by using multiple IP addresses associated with mobile devices, allowing many connections from different regions to be established in a short period. Such servers are used to access content in various geographic locations while masking the original IP address, making it difficult to determine the user's identity or location. Increased use of smartphones, growing internet penetration and technology advancements have emerged as a significant driving force behind the substantial growth of the mobile proxy server market.

Market Driver

  • Increased use of smartphones bolsters the mobile proxy server market.

The growing number of smartphone users around the world has increased demand for mobile-specific IP addresses and internet access solutions, ensuring mobile proxies are more relevant for a variety of use cases. Such proxies allow marketers to accurately target their ads using mobile proxies by considering location, and mobile network carrier, offering valuable insights and data for market research and advertisements. Growing smartphone users increases the adoption of mobile proxy servers which shows a significant growth in the market. For instance, according to the India Cellular and Electronics Association, in 2019, there were 500 million smartphone users in India and the user base was expected to grow to 820 million by 2022.

  • Geo-restricted content access drives mobile proxy server market growth.

Mobile proxy servers play a vital role in accessing geo-restricted content that would otherwise be unavailable due to country-specific restrictions, thereby making them trendy for gaining access to content from different regions. Various market players are investing in improving their product offerings that cater to country-specific needs. For instance, Bright Data provides mobile proxies with one of the best-in-class technological advances and can target any country, city, ZIP Code, carrier, and ASN, making this a top choice for designers. It guarantees 99.99% network uptime and includes a real-time network status monitor.

  • Security advancements drive the mobile proxy server market expansion.

Mobile proxies add an extra layer of confidentiality and security by hiding users' real IP addresses and rendering web traffic untraceable back to a particular mobile device or individual through which users can easily scrap data from different websites as well as from different locations without any data breaches. Hence, this makes such proxy servers an ideal solution for consumers for different end uses which is stimulating the overall market growth.

North America is anticipated to show significant growth.

North America is projected to account for a considerable market share of the mobile proxy server market owing to the region’s robust growth in internet penetration and geo-restricted content. North America has an impressive proportion of the population that uses the internet, which has aided the region's growth in a variety of areas, including e-commerce. For instance, according to the World Bank, in 2021, 92% of the population in the United States used Internet and as per the same source, 93% of the individuals in Canada were active Internet users in 2021. Furthermore, the growing smartphone adoption is also expected to drive the overall regional market growth. For instance, according to the “Mobile Economy North America 2022” issued by the GSM Association, in 2021, smartphones accounted for 89% of mobile connections in the North American region. Such a high rate of internet users and smartphone subscribers increases the demand for mobile proxy server proxies to provide security and privacy during internet surfing on different websites.

Market Challenges

  • Dynamic IP addresses will restrain the mobile proxy server market growth.

Mobile proxy servers often use changing IP addresses, which can cause problems for apps that need fixed IP addresses. This can make it hard for services to identify users correctly. Due to these factors, the mobile proxy server market may face challenges to growth.

Company Products

  • Oxylabs’ Mobile Proxy service - Oxylabs' Mobile Proxy service, offers exceptional performance and an effortless user interface. One interesting feature is the free inclusion of country targeting. It bypasses geo-restrictions by providing access to the largest 20M+ Mobile Proxies pool and its proxy network spans 140+ countries, allowing for precise targeting.
  • SOAX Mobile Proxies - Soax mobile proxies support a variety of protocols, including HTTP(S), SOCKS5, UDP, and QUIC, and allocate a new IP address to ensure seamless continuity. It has an extensive database of whitelisted IPs, ensuring consistent and secure connections.
  • Proxidize SX2 - The Proxidize SX2 is a Linux-based micro server created from the ground up to host 4G mobile proxy servers while remaining low-profile and taking up little space. Users can send and receive SMS messages from their USB modems or mobile phones by using Proxidize. This can be done either manually or through the Proxidize API.
  • NetNut’s Mobile Proxy - NetNut's Mobile Proxy employs real phone IP addresses for efficient web scraping and auto-rotates IP addresses to ensure continuous data collection. It Enhance security and customization with NetNut's advanced feature set, which is customized to specific mobile proxy requirements. NetNut's mobile proxy network improves security, anonymity, and privacy.
